1864 Indian Head Cent - Key Copper-Nickel (CN) Variety
​Up for sale is an 1864 Indian Head Cent. This is the scarce Copper-Nickel (CN) variety, not the common bronze version.
​1864 was the transitional year when the U.S. Mint stopped making the "White Cents" and switched to the thinner bronze cents we are familiar with today. This coin is one of the last "White Cents" ever made.
​Key Features:
​Coin: 1864 Indian Head Cent
​Composition: Copper-Nickel (CN)
​Type: This is the thick, heavier "White Cent" alloy, the same used from 1859-1863.
​Significance: This is a "must-have" for collectors who want to show the complete 1864 transition (the Copper-Nickel, the bronze, and the bronze "L" variety).
